Her parents Robert Maraj, a financial executive and part-time gospel singer, and Carol Maraj, also a gospel singer, are Trinidadians of African heritage.
As a child, Minaj and a sibling lived with her grandmother in Saint James.
Her mother had moved to The Bronx, New York to attend Monroe College and brought her husband six months later.
When Minaj was five she moved to Queens.
‘I don’t think I had a lot of discipline in my household. My mom motivated me, but it wasn’t a strict household. I kind of wanted a strict household,’ Nicki has said,
She graduated from LaGuardia High School in Manhattan and was cast in the Off-Broadway play In Case You Forget.
She waitressed for years then became a singer with Brooklyn group Full Force, in which she rapped in a quartet called The Hoodstars composed of Lou$tar (son of Bowlegged Lou), Safaree Samuels (Scaff Beezy) and 7even Up.
This year Minaj will executive produce and appear in a scripted single-camera comedy series for ABC Family (now Freeform) based on her life growing up in Queens, New York.
A pilot episode was filmed in Minaj’s hometown in January.
Ariana Neal will play a young Minaj in the series, alongside Selita Ebanks (her mother), Wesley Jonathan (her father), and McCarrie McCausland (her older brother).
